Sliding wig a problem? Showing Freedom wig in Nutmeg F - a great color! Easy to sew metal clips grab to your hair when sewn in a wig. Use regular needle and thread making sure to hide the rubber gripper side. We normally match the clip color to the inside color of the wig. We sell these clips, wigs and mail direct to you. Typically use 2 in front - up to 8 clips. It all depends how wild you're getting in your wig! Theres NO way your wig will come off with these metal clips sewn in. (818) 591-0883 ask for Dani or Brae.   • @GodivasSecretWigs I have a question. if i were to sew clips in rows from the front to the back would that allow the wig to stay on extremely well? the reason i am asking this is because i have a wig that whenever i say go upside down or try to put it in a ponytail it comes off. would it be able to stay on?

  • @WhatTheFudgePuppy

    Great question: I suggest just 2 clips at the forehead as I'm showing here, and 2 more clips at the bottom of the wig - facing upwards. The teeth of the metal clips should always face in towards the middle of the wig. Also, if your hair is extremely fine or silky, use alittle hair spray and tease your hair sprayed hair where the clips will go into. The "knottiness" will definately help the metal clips anchor into your hair. Hope that helps and please let us know... Ro
